Output 3ecb0769a7354cb63d57f4c9d962710c38f085a39fb812b84bfe6c8f96c913fa:1

value
2405508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aed8b0b283404e9b80e640789bcbab20efcc7aa OP_EQUAL
address
38XCVXTDPWKXFPkR74FTa5j51mJkYwenDW
transaction
3ecb0769a7354cb63d57f4c9d962710c38f085a39fb812b84bfe6c8f96c913fa
spent
true